Your Committee on Transportation, to which was referred H.B. No. 1313 entitled:

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O HARBORS,"

begs leave to report as follows:

The purpose of this bill is to limit increases in wharfage fees by:

(1) Requiring that wharfage fees be changed and published by the Department of Transportation in December of each year only by the percentage, if any, by which the consumer price index (CPI) for that calendar year exceeds the consumer price index for the prior calendar year; and

(2) Providing that the CPI for any calendar year is the average of the CPI for all urban consumers published by the United States Department of Labor, as of the close of the twelve-month period ending on August 31st of each calendar year.

Your Committee believes that this bill has merit and warrants further discussion.

 

As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Transportation that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of H.B. No. 1313 and recommends that it pass Second Reading and be referred to the Committee on Finance.
